本书的作者将Unix三十年中未见纸端的艰难胜利的软件工程智慧熔入文字。使Unix家庭成为最最具创新软件的哲学、设计模式、工具、文化和传统,Raymond将之第一次带给我们,并向我们展示它们如何影响当今的Linux和开源运动。通过大量来自顶尖项目的实例,你将学会如何运用这些智慧经验来建造更优雅、更可移植、更加好用的更加长久的软件。 本书主要介绍了Unix系统领域中的设计和开发哲学、思想文化体系、原则与经验,由公认的Unix编程大师、开源运动领袖人物之一Eric S.Raymond倾力多年写作而成。包括Unix设计者在内的多位领域专家也为本书贡献了宝贵的内容。本书内容涉及社群文化、软件开发设计与实现,覆盖面广、内容深邃,完全展现了作者极其深厚的经验积累和领域智慧。 作者不仅给出了很多在程序设计方面的宝贵经验,还讲述了UNIX的历史,预测未来的唯一方法就是研究历史.而在目前的计算机领域,关于计算机历史的书籍和资料真是少的可怜.而且阅读此书时让人感觉正在同你讲话的是一位长者,而不仅仅是一位教师,所以这本书我一定要买。――网友正所谓“功夫在诗外”,并不能为了编程而编程(更多地为了求生,嘻嘻),而应该为了艺术而编程,这样才能从编程之外发现许多可以借鉴并让编程成为艺术的灵感,例如,当前来自于建筑学的设计模式就是一例。或许,当我们真正为艺术而编程的时候,也就往往开始迈出了从普通工匠到艺术家大师的征途,这大概就是影响了一代又一代Knuth大师的本意之所在吧。――何源